Member for Northern Tablelands Brendan Moylan was pleased to see huge progress on NSW Government projects across the Gwydir Shire.

Mr Moylan met with Gwydir Shire Council mayor Tiff Galvin to inspect the projects at the Roxy Theatre, Riverbank, and The Living Classroom.

“It was excellent to catch up with Tiff Galvin to see the progress being made at the three project sites,” Mr Moylan said.

“Each one contributes significantly to the fabric of the Gwydir Shire and plays important roles within the community.

“The Roxy Theatre is an important part of Bingara’s history and keeping it updated is incredibly important in keeping its legacy alive.

“The Gwydir River is a popular spot for visitors and locals to enjoy so the restoration of the riverbank area and the replacement of the pontoon following the 2023 floods was a priority.

“The Living Classroom is a versatile and a vital facility for the community which allows functions, fundraisers, accommodation and more.

“It is important to the local economy, and it is fantastic to see it maintained through this funding.”
